Possible Causes of Water Pipe Breaks in Holiday

Water pipe failures are often caused by sudden freezing temperatures during the winter months. When temperatures drop below freezing, water inside the pipes can freeze, expand, and cause the pipes to crack or burst. This is especially common in unheated or poorly insulated areas, leading to significant water damage when the ice thaws.

Another common cause is aging or corroded piping systems. Over time, pipes can weaken due to rust, mineral buildup, or material fatigue. These deteriorations increase the risk of leaks or unexpected bursts, especially when subjected to increased water pressure or external forces like ground shifting or construction activity.

How can I prevent water pipe breaks in the future?

Insulating pipes in unheated areas and maintaining a consistent indoor temperature can prevent freezing. Regular inspections and replacing aging pipes also reduce the risk of sudden failures. Our experts can assist with customized preventative solutions to safeguard your property in Holiday.
